I am the owner of a chi-jack male and am looking to breed him, can anyone help me find a female?


Check the local kill shelters & petfinder.com - there are THOUSANDS of chi mixes out there already. If you breed your dog, you are consciously adding to the pet overpopulation & taking homes away from dogs that need homes now. By breeding your dog, you are essentially condemning an existing dog to death, because every puppy born takes a home away from a poor, homeless dog. If you can live with that, then breed your dog. If you want to be responsible & help fix the problem rather than add to it, then don't breed your dog.

Now, the natural response is something like, "it's my dog - I have the right to do what I want with him". While it's true you do have the right to breed your dog, you also have the right to do a lot of other irresponsible things - the right to break the law, etc. However, just because a person has the right to do something does not mean they should do it.
